We are paying salary to our employees as per the details given below:

Basic inclusive of DA is 50% and HRA 50%

At present we are deducting 12% from the employees as their contribution from their Basic and DA which is 50%to wards EPF Contribution.

e.g. salary 7,000/-per month

P F calculated 50%of gross i.e.3500x12% =420/-. Where as the P F authorities says we have to calculate PF as follows:

Basic is 4900(70%) and HRA is 2100(30%) and the PF contribution is 588

PF Authorities insists us to pay the
contribution on 70% on Basic pay.

In the EPF act no where it specifies that we have to pay 70% as basic.

I kindly request the learnerd scholars to give your expert advise on the above subject.
K.S.Srinivas (Expert) 28 October 2011
EPF contribution by the employer is 12.00% on the pay + DA which is limited to Rs.6,500
